  In the Soviet Union, the system of separating factories was implemented. Various design bureaus were responsible for the design, and the construction was uniformly allocated by Moscow.

In the field of nuclear submarines, Lao Maozi is quite powerful. He has designed and built nearly 300 nuclear submarines, and the models are also very complicated. The designs of these nuclear submarines mainly come from three design bureaus, that is, the famous "ruby" and "malachite" " and "lapis lazuli" (also called "lapis lazuli").

  Among the three design bureaus, Ruby Design Bureau is the most dazzling.

  The Ruby Design Bureau, established in 1926, has the longest history. It undertakes the research and development of all Soviet-Russian ballistic missile nuclear submarines. Two-thirds of the Soviet-Russian nuclear submarines are designed by this design bureau. Specifically, from the first-generation Type 658 (H/Hotel class), to the second-generation Type 667A (Y/Yankee class), 667B/BD/BDR/BDRM (D/Delta class), the third The first-generation Type 941 (Typhoon-class) and the fourth-generation Type 955 Borei-class were both developed by "Ruby".

In addition to ballistic ballistic nuclear submarines, there are also a large number of cruise missile nuclear submarines, such as Lao Maozi's first-generation cruise missile nuclear submarine Type 659/675 (E/Echo 1/II), and the third-generation cruise missile nuclear submarine Type 949/949A The Oscar I/II models were created by the Ruby Design Bureau.

   Moreover, the Ruby Design Bureau is also good at doing special things. The third-generation attack nuclear submarine that can dive below 1,000 meters and the only 685-type "Communist Youth League Member" in the world are also their masterpieces.

  In addition to nuclear submarines, the Ruby Design Bureau also studies a large number of conventional submarines. Almost all the submarine models imported by my country come from here, from the ancient 633 type to the later 877 type, etc., are all products of this design bureau.

However, although a large number of submarines have been designed, the honor of designing the first nuclear submarine for Lao Maozi is not from this design bureau, but from the Malachite Design Bureau, also located in Leningrad. This design bureau is responsible for designing attack nuclear submarines. Mainly.

  After the end of World War II, Lao Maozi attached great importance to anti-ship missiles. After all, their surface fleet is temporarily inferior to the Americans, so they can only continue to develop anti-aircraft carrier forces.

   Even Lao Maozi set up a special machinery design bureau for this purpose, which is to design special aircraft carrier killers.

In the 50s, they developed the P-6 anti-ship missile, NATO codenamed SS-N-3, which has a speed of Mach 1.4 and a range of 460 kilometers; in the 1960s, they developed the P-500 Anti-ship missile, Western code name SS-N-12 "Basalt" missile, this missile has a speed of 1.5 to Mach 2 and a range of 550 kilometers.

  The emergence of these missiles gave Lao Maozi a killer weapon when facing the American aircraft carrier fleet, but these weapons were not the best. The P-6 missile needs to provide full-range radar tracking guidance, otherwise it can only guarantee the hit rate within tens of kilometers, making it unable to take advantage of the range advantage of hundreds of kilometers.

  P-500 series flight process needs mid-course guidance provided by shipboard helicopters to correct ballistics. It is very dangerous to fly the helicopter into the air defense fire circle of the aircraft carrier formation.

   Therefore, Lao Maozi needs a brand new missile, which can be launched underwater by a submarine without mid-course guidance, and has powerful lethality, capable of attacking large ships such as aircraft carriers.

  This kind of demand gave birth to the P-700 Granite anti-ship missile. The number given to it by the West is SS-N-19 "shipwreck". From the name, we can know how afraid the West is of this missile. (It is a common saying in the media, and it may also be that someone randomly found a corresponding word from the computer.)

  Although from the model point of view, the P-700 seems to be an upgraded version of the P-500, but in fact, the appearance of the two is very different.

  P-500 has long wings, and a huge turbojet engine air intake on the belly, the whole looks like a small aircraft. The P-700, on the other hand, is a cylindrical smooth projectile with a slightly bulging middle. It only has small folded wings and no additional air intakes, except that the warhead has an air intake similar to that of the MiG-21.

  This is because with the advancement of technology, the engines they use are different. The integral ramjet engine used by the P-700 is very different from the previous turbojet engine.

  At the same time, in order to solve the problems of the previous generation of missiles, it also adopted many special methods in terms of missile guidance, for example, the famous pilot bomb mode.

  Anyway, if an attack is launched against the enemy, it must be a saturation attack, and there is a high probability that there will be no second chance to launch missiles. Therefore, whether it is a Type 949 nuclear submarine or other surface cruisers, once missiles are launched, they must all be fired.

In this way, as long as there is a pilot bomb flying at high altitude, the target can be captured, and at the same time, the target information is transmitted to other low-flying missiles through the data link to correct the trajectory. After the pilot bomb is destroyed, the low-flying missile will be There will be one that climbs up and becomes the pilot bomb, and continues to lead the flight until it is shot down, or the attack is completed.

This method sounds nice, but in fact, there is a big problem: high-altitude flight and low-altitude flight consume different fuels, and the voyage is very different. If you can fly more than 500 kilometers at high altitude , then at low altitude, you can only fly more than a hundred kilometers.

  The maximum range reached by the first three models is the data obtained at high altitude. At low altitude, this data will shrink rapidly. The faster the missile is, the more the range will be reduced.
